What Does a a Pet Insurance Agent in Pine Bluff Cost?
Pet insurance costs in Arkansas typically range from 20 to 60 dollars per month for a dog and 10 to 30 dollars per month for a cat. Factors include the pets age, breed, and chosen deductible. Some agents may charge a fee for their services, but many are paid by the insurance company. This is general information, not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does a pet insurance agent in Pine Bluff do?
A pet insurance agent helps you compare plans from different companies. They explain coverage details, deductibles, and reimbursement levels. They do not provide veterinary advice or diagnose pet health issues.
Is pet insurance regulated in Arkansas?
Yes. The Arkansas Insurance Department oversees pet insurance under state insurance laws. Agents must follow rules about policy disclosures and fair sales practices. There is no specific waiting period law for pet insurance in Arkansas.
How do I choose a pet insurance agent in Pine Bluff?
Look for an agent who is licensed to sell property and casualty insurance in Arkansas. Ask about their experience with pet policies and the companies they represent. Check their standing with the Arkansas Insurance Department.
